Output 3e2620559ea06136ae547a62b9031b589771de9ffdd2f13e28dc9cb2ac7913ce:56

value
18826
script pubkey
OP_0 OP_PUSHBYTES_20 e5859820035e9e039a5aca6799a386f67f042f9d
address
bc1qukzesgqrt60q8xj6efnengux7elsgtuasafgmx
transaction
3e2620559ea06136ae547a62b9031b589771de9ffdd2f13e28dc9cb2ac7913ce
confirmations
34667
spent
true